UK chart data is now in for the week ending 30th May, revealing that Xenoblade Chronicles: Definitive Edition has debuted at number one.
It's not often you see a single-platform JRPG at the top of the UK charts, but as you can see for yourself below, last week's Xenoblade rerelease has managed to do just that. It sits just above Animal Crossing: New Horizons, which had been comfortably placed at number one for several weeks beforehand.
Elsewhere, the majority of Nintendo's other evergreen titles find themselves below the top ten, with Mario Kart 8 Deluxe taking a rare dip down to 12th.
Here's a look at this week's top ten all formats chart:

@Zeldafan79 not everybody likes Pokemon or Zelda either, but one would be hard-pressed to call them niche. And ACNH sales certainly don't look much shabbier than theirs by now.
And this whole "old port" talk has never held water (no pun intended) in the first place. Just like "not everybody likes x or y", not everybody gets to play x or y when they're first/last released. For a multitude of factors - from the lack of time, budget or compatible hardware to the relative lack of interest that by no means nulls the wish to experience the game but dictates the purchase/backlog priorities. This is a big part of why ports, remasters and remakes keep happening - with the age proportionally fuelling the market because the interim can amass up to a whole generation (ot a few) who haven't come across them yet. And there is sheer excitement to be found among the "uninitiated". Tokyo Mirage Sessions, Langrisser 1 & 2, Rune Factory 4, Bioshock Collection have all been the year-making 2020 Switch releases in my book - and that's despite owning the latter two on other platforms! Ditto with XCDE here - dozens of hours of exploration, plot, grind and gathered loot invested into the 3DS port prior, and I have still bought and restarted the thing.
Like any portable console, and even moreso thanks to its hybrid versatility, Switch thrives on older games because it creates a perfect haven for the old and the new alike. It gets plenty of concurrent or quite recent releases (not to mention head starts on multiple games from new indies to ports like SR3) as well. And none of them will be liked by everyone, but they're all liked by tangible amounts of people. Including "niche" ones - gaming as a hobby is widespread enough for all these niches to be legitimate crowds.
